The Baraka Organic ranch sits on the historic Taos Trail in Badito, Colorado, at the foot of Greenhorn Mountain. Just like the pioneers who exchanged trade and business on this historic pathway, Baraka Organic takes great pride in its business of pasture raised beef, wagyu, goat, and lamb.
We selected the shortgrass prairie specifically to settle and raise our stock because of its extensive grazing opportunities. Nestled at the foot of the Greenhorn in the Rocky Mountains, the Baraka Organic ranching operation is committed to delivering quality products to local restaurants, as well as buyers, private and commercial, across the United States.
The Baraka Organic brand means that you can expect 100% zabiha halal beef that is pasture raised, grass fed, and grain finished. Our staff takes great pride in how our stock is cared for and humanely processed. Our stock is never fed corn, GMOs, hormones, sulfate trace minerals, or unnecessary antibiotics.
All of our prime beef cuts are 28 day dry-aged, using Himalayan salt to ensure the meat boasts a deep flavor. This process produces a depth of flavor that is not achievable via any other technique. Himalayan pink salt bricks are used within the dry-aging room to infuse a more intense flavor.
